Kwara guber: Group endorses Saraki's aide's ambition

Date: 2018-02-08

Kwara Youth Unity Forum has declared support for the Special Adviser to the Senate president on Inter-Parliamentary Affairs and Special Duties, Moshood Mustapha, who is aspiring to become governor in 2019.

The group said they are ready to support his political aspiration in view of his political antecedent and achievements as a former member of the House of Representatives.

A statement signed by the National Coordinator of the group, Mr. Ismail Alada, highlighted some of the achievements of Mustapha when he was a member of the House of Representatives. According to the statement "Mustapha's achievements speak volume.

He has continued to bear the financial cost of secondary school students irrespective of political affiliation. He also paid the fees of medical students.

"He has sponsored many law students. He gave bursary allowance to students, especially those in Asa and Ilorin West.

"On philanthropic gesture, he has assisted many individuals and groups through the distribution of Ramadan and Christmas gifts.

"Moshood Mustapha sunk many boreholes and sponsored a lot of people to hajj and Jerusalem. He also strived hard to secure federal appointments for many youths. More than 29 functional transformers were distributed across his constituency."

They youths declared support for him because he is the people's choice, he understands their problems and is ready to proffer solutions to them.
